An Island

An island isn't lonely
Though it proudly stands on its own
Yet still it is surrounded
In constant touch with the water
Distance may keep it
Away from other things
But there are things that reach it
By air in a plane or boat by the sea
And if that island is lucky
It's really not that far
If other land is close to it
A bridge can be built for a car
And then the transportation
The movement to and from the island is made
It's not just for isolation
Though at times it's nice to get away

Some Days

Some days, I want a husband
But He didn’t promise me that
Some days, I want children
But He didn’t promise me that
Some days, I want to be happy
But He didn’t promise me that

Each day, He is with me
And He did promise me that
